What Is Emergency Roof Repair in Hays, NC? Here’s What You Need to Know

When a storm rolls off the Blue Ridge or a summer downpour sweeps through the Catawba River valley, your roof takes the first hit. For folks in Hays, that can mean anything from a loose shingle to a full-blown tree limb through the ceiling. Emergency roofing isn’t just a quick fix; it’s about immediate stabilization. Our first goal is to stop further damage right now. The permanent repairs come later, once you’re safe and dry.

Think of it like a broken arm. You go to the ER for a cast to stabilize it, then see a specialist for full healing. In Hays, an emergency roof crew is your ER. They come out 24/7 to tarp a hole, clear debris, or secure loose materials. After that, you can plan the full repair with your insurance and our team. It’s a service built for our local weather. Is This a Real Roofing Emergency? When to Call for Help

Not every roof issue needs a midnight call. Here’s how to tell if you have a true emergency in Hays:

  • Yes, call now: Water is actively pouring into your home. You have a large hole from a fallen tree or branch. Major sections of shingles are missing after a storm. Your roof is sagging or you hear cracking sounds.
  • It can likely wait: A few missing shingles with no leak. A small, isolated drip into a bucket. Granules in the gutters after rain. Moss growth on north-facing slopes.

How Hays Weather Wears on Your Roof

Our climate here in the foothills is a mix of mountain cool and Piedmont heat. This creates unique challenges for roofs. Our hot, humid summers bake asphalt shingles, making them brittle. Our winter storms can bring ice dams along the eaves, especially on homes with poor attic insulation, like many of the charming ranches in the Millers Creek area.

Spring and fall bring the real action. Severe thunderstorms with high winds race through the county. These storms are the most common cause of the emergency calls we get. Hail is another big one. It can pockmark and crack shingles, compromising their ability to shed water. Most roofs in Hays are asphalt shingle, which is great for cost, but metal roofs are becoming more popular on newer builds in communities like Mountain View for their durability against these elements.

What Does Emergency Roofing Cost in Hays?

We believe in clear, upfront pricing, even in a crisis. Emergency services have different costs than a scheduled repair because of the immediacy and after-hours work.

  • Emergency Call-Out Fee: This covers the immediate dispatch of a crew and truck. In the Hays area, this typically ranges from $150 to $300, depending on time of day and severity.
  • Roof Tarping Cost: Tarping is our most common emergency service. We secure heavy-duty tarps to prevent water entry. Cost is usually by the square foot, averaging $3 to $7 per sq. ft. in our region. A standard tarp job might cost between $300 and $800.
  • After-Hours Premium: For service between 6 PM and 7 AM, or on weekends/holidays, there is an additional labor premium. This ensures we can keep our teams ready for you.

Here’s the good news: Most emergency roof work is covered by homeowner’s insurance if it’s storm-related. We work directly with your adjuster and can provide documentation and photos for your claim. The emergency tarping cost is often part of the overall claim. We can help guide you through that process.

Your Safety Checklist While Waiting for Help

Your safety is the absolute priority. Do not, under any circumstances, climb onto a damaged or wet roof. It’s extremely dangerous.

Here’s what you CAN do:

  1. Contain the water inside: Place buckets under leaks. Move furniture, rugs, and electronics out of the way.
  2. Protect your attic: If it’s safe to access, you can place a tarp or plastic sheeting over belongings.
  3. Document the damage: Take clear photos and videos from the ground and from inside your home. This is vital for insurance.
  4. Call your insurance company: Report the claim and start the process.
  5. Stay clear of the hazard: Keep children and pets away from areas where water is coming in or debris has fallen.

If you suspect major structural damage—like a sagging roof line or a cracked ceiling joist—evacuate that part of the house immediately and inform us and your insurance that a structural engineer may be needed.

Local Rules: Permits and Inspections in Hays

Once the emergency is stabilized, you’ll need to plan the permanent repair. In Hays, most major roof replacements require a building permit from the county. The good news is that as your local roofer, we handle all the permit paperwork and scheduling for inspections. Inspections ensure the work is done to North Carolina building code, which is especially important for wind resistance in our area. This process protects your investment and keeps your home safe for the next storm.
